import argparse
import json
import logging
import os
from datetime import datetime
from requests import head, get, ConnectionError, Timeout
API_URL = "https://www.loldrivers.io/api/drivers.json"
FILE_NAME = "drivers.json"
HEADERS_FILE = "headers.json"
TERMINATE_FUNCTIONS = ["ZwTerminateProcess", "NtTerminateProcess"]
OPEN_FUNCTIONS = ["ZwOpenProcess", "NtOpenProcess"]
TIMEOUT = 5
def load_json(file_path):
"""
Load JSON data from a file.
"""
try:
with open(file_path, "r", encoding="utf-8") as file:
return json.load(file)
except FileNotFoundError:
return -1
except json.JSONDecodeError as e:
logging.error(f"Failed to decode JSON data from '{file_path}': {e}")
return -2
def save_json(data, file_path):
"""
Save data as JSON to a file.
"""
try:
with open(file_path, "w", encoding="utf-8") as file:
json.dump(data, file, indent=4)
logging.info(f"Data saved to '{file_path}'.")
return True
except Exception as e:
logging.error(f"Failed to save data to '{file_path}': {e}")
return False
def check_data_changed(api_url):
"""
Check if the API data has changed since the last retrieval.
If the data file is not present or the content has changed, download the file.
"""
saved_headers = load_json(HEADERS_FILE)
if saved_headers == -1:
logging.info(f"Headers file not found. Redownloading.")
try:
response = head(api_url, timeout=TIMEOUT)
except (ConnectionError, Timeout) as exception:
logging.error(f"Connection error. No internet connection?")
logging.info(f"Using local version of drivers.json")
return False
current_headers = {
"ETag": response.headers.get("ETag"),
"Last-Modified": response.headers.get("Last-Modified"),
}
if current_headers == saved_headers:
logging.info("Data has not changed.")
return False
try:
response = get(api_url)
response.raise_for_status()
data = response.json()
save_json(data, FILE_NAME)
save_json(current_headers, HEADERS_FILE)
return True
except Exception as e:
logging.error(f"Failed to download data from '{api_url}': {e}")
return False
def process_data(drivers_data, desired_keys=['filename', 'md5']):
functions_list = [TERMINATE_FUNCTIONS, OPEN_FUNCTIONS]
processed_data = {}
for driver in drivers_data:
for sample in driver.get("KnownVulnerableSamples", []):
imported_functions = set(sample.get("ImportedFunctions", []))
if all(
any(func in imported_functions for func in func_list)
for func_list in functions_list
):
driver_id = driver.get("Id")
if driver_id not in processed_data:
processed_data[driver_id] = {dk : [] for dk in desired_keys}
for key in sample:
lowered_key = key.lower()
if lowered_key in desired_keys:
processed_data[driver_id][lowered_key].append(sample.get(key))
print(json.dumps(processed_data, indent=4))
return processed_data
def main(api_url):
"""
Main function to retrieve and process data from LOLDrivers API.
"""
logging.basicConfig(level=logging.INFO, format="%(levelname)s: %(message)s")
check_data_changed(api_url)
try:
drivers_data = load_json(FILE_NAME)
processed_data = process_data(drivers_data)
if processed_data:
output_file = os.path.splitext(FILE_NAME)[0] + "_processed.json"
if save_json(processed_data, output_file):
logging.info(f"Processed data saved to '{output_file}'.")
else:
logging.error("Failed to save processed data.")
except json.JSONDecodeError as e:
logging.error(f"Failed to decode JSON data from '{FILE_NAME}': {e}")
if __name__ == "__main__":
# Configure argparse
parser = argparse.ArgumentParser(
description="Retrieve and process data from LOLDrivers API"
)
parser.add_argument(
"--api-url",
type=str,
default=API_URL,
help="URL of the API to retrieve data from",
)
args = parser.parse_args()
# Run the main function
main(args.api_url)
